> If I reinstall IIS on a Win2k Server will I have to reinstall
> CF 5.0 as well?
No, but if you don't, you'll have to manually configure IIS to send CFML
files to the CF server. This is pretty easy to do, though - just look in
your IIS management console, right-click on either the machine name
